Daniele Padelli is a 40-year-old football player who plays as a keeper for Udinese, born on October 25, 1985, who is right-footed. Follow Daniele Padelli on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.

In the 2025/2026 Serie A season, Daniele Padelli has recorded 180 minutes, an average FotMob rating of 6.89.

Daniele Padelli scores highly on Conceded compared to keepers in the Serie A.

Daniele Padelli's career has also included time at Inter, Torino, Udinese, Sampdoria, Bari, Avellino, Pisa, Liverpool, Crotone, Pergolettese, and Como.

On the international stage, Daniele Padelli has represented Italy.

Throughout their career, Daniele Padelli has won 1 title: Serie A (2020/2021) with Inter.
